MEPEA or 3-methoxy-4-ethoxyphenethylamine is a lesser-known psychedelic drug. MEPEA was first synthesized by Alexander Shulgin. In his book PiHKAL (Phenethylamines i Have Known And Loved) the minimum dosage is listed as 300 mg and the duration unknown. MEPEA produces a light lifting feeling and a +1 on the Shulgin Rating Scale. Very little data exists about the pharmacological properties metabolism and toxicity of MEPEA.
